    Sketch-a-graph is just a toy version of a pantograph; they’re a real drafting tool . Or were, modern CAD has basically relegated them to toy status.
    Reduction pantographs are still used for making coin dies, iirc.

    I had one of these as a kid, made it myself from some pictures in the encyclopedia. The device is actually called a pantograph and has been around since about 1600. Originally used to duplicate drawings and later in drafting. There are modern versions used for sculpting and milling.
